Westlake is a forward-integrated commodity chemicals firm based in Houston. It began as a single low-density polyethylene plant and expanded its capabilities to include ethylene, vinyl chloride monomers, and polyvinyl chloride over the next two decades. The acquisition of Axiall in 2016 made it a North American leader in chlor-alkali and PVC. Today, Westlake has two defined segments: performance and essential materials, and housing and infrastructure products. The HIP segment began operating in 2022 following a series of acquisitions in the building products space. The firm aims to maximize the value of its chemical production by integrating with the HIP segment, realizing the higher margins of finished commercial goods.
Qiagen offers proprietary sample and assay technology to extract, purify, amplify, and interpret DNA, RNA, and proteins. The company's sales are split almost evenly between applications in life sciences and molecular diagnostics. Qiagen generates nearly 90% of its revenue from consumables with the balance coming from instrumentation and related services. The Americas account for the largest portion of the firm's revenue (52% of 2024 sales), followed by EMEA (33%), and the Asia-Pacific (15%).
